Who will be the 2017 Marlborough Express trophy winner?
The Marlborough Express Trophy, awarded to the premier club player of the year since the 2005 season, will go on the line again in 2017.
Last year outstanding Marlborough Girls' College shooter Malia Manoa took home the trophy after enjoying a superb season when she averaged a staggering 93 percent success rate under the hoop.
Previous winners: Malia Manoa (2016), Courtney Robinson (2015), Tessa-Jane Power (2014), Melissa Brady (2013), Cara Wiapo (2012), Jayden Stark (2011), Mhicca King and Bridget Gane (2010), Rachael Agnew (2009), Melissa Brady (2008), Jaimee Power (2007), Anna McLindon (2006), Michelle Stagg (2005).
